Tomasz Figa wrote:
> 
> This patch modifies pin control groups of SD pins on Exynos4210 and
> Exynos4x12 to use drive strength 3, which corresponds to
> S5P_GPIO_DRVSTR_LV4 in legacy non-DT code.
> 
Well, the value of drive strength depends on board not SoC. So if required,
it should be moved to board DT stuff.

BTW, we can use the value as a default...I need to think about that again
for exynos4210 and 4x12.
